Weirdo VBscript fucking with me. Help!
I just started getting all these fucked up warnings about something changing all my files on my HD that have .html extenions. So I took a look at the source code and all of them have some vbscript way at the bottom that I didn't put there.
I think it might be one of those shitty email virus' things but I have no idea how I got it. I never open any attachments. DAMN! I've gone over 5 years with out a virus... now this. Anyone know whats happening... Norton isn't catching anything. |

If you've got 95, 98 or ME...
Start->Settings->Control Panel->Add/Remove Programs->Click the 'Windows Setup' tab->Click on 'Accessories'->Click on 'Details'->Uncheck Windows Scripting Host I believe that'll slow down what you've got. From there you'd need a virus scanner. Have you updated your Norton definitions lately? Folks in the alt.comp.virus newsgroup are usually pretty helpful. |
